一、服务器性能测试中,为什么需要静态ip地址修改器?
在服务器性能测试的实际操作中,很多运维人员会遇到一个典型问题:同一ip地址的频繁请求可能被服务器误判为异常流量。比如某电商平台在进行促销活动压力测试时,测试团队发现当所有请求都来自公司内网固定ip时,服务器防火墙会主动拦截超过阈值的并发连接。
此时如果使用神龙加速APP提供的静态ip地址修改服务,就能有效模拟真实用户分布。通过将测试请求分散到不同地区的IP节点,既能避免触发服务器的安全机制,又能准确还原多地域用户同时访问的场景数据。特别在测试CDN加速效果、负载均衡策略时,不同地理位置的ip切换尤为重要。
二、静态IP与动态ip在测试中的核心差异
很多新手容易混淆这两类IP的使用场景,这里用表格说明关键区别:
对比维度 | 静态IP | 动态IP |
---|---|---|
IP更换频率 | 手动控制切换 | 自动定时更换 |
网络稳定性 | 单次连接持续稳定 | 可能中途断连 |
测试场景匹配 | 精准定位测试需求 | 适合随机性测试 |
以数据库压力测试为例,使用神龙加速APP的静态IP驻留功能,可以确保每个测试线程维持固定IP地址,避免因IP变化导致的会话中断。这对于需要保持长连接的WebSocket测试、文件上传中断续传等场景尤为重要。
三、四步实现ip代理驱动的服务器测试
这里以神龙加速APP为例演示具体操作流程:
步骤1:创建专属测试IP池
在软件内选择"国内多线IP库",根据测试需求勾选不同省份的节点。建议至少选择5个不同区域的IP,例如华东、华南、华北各1个,中部和西部地区各1个,构建真实的用户地域分布模型。
步骤2:设置IP切换策略
进入"智能路由"设置界面,开启按请求次数切换ip功能。将阈值设置为100次/IP,这样既能保证单IP的测试数据完整性,又能避免触发服务器的频率限制。
步骤3:绑定测试工具
在JMeter、LoadRunner等工具的网络设置中,选择神龙加速APP创建的代理端口。实测数据显示,这种方式比直接在系统设置代理的速度损耗降低约37%,特别是在高并发场景下更为明显。
步骤4:异常流量监控
测试过程中同步开启神龙加速的IP健康检测功能,当发现某个IP出现响应延迟或丢包时,系统会自动隔离故障节点并切换新IP,保证测试过程的连续性。
四、避开测试中的三大常见误区
根据我们收集的137份测试报告,发现以下高频问题:
误区1:盲目追求IP数量
某金融系统测试时同时启用200个IP,反而导致IP资源分配冲突。建议根据服务器最大并发数×1.2的公式计算所需IP量,例如服务器支持500并发,则配置600个IP最为合理。
误区2:忽略IP地域特征
测试内容分发网络时,有团队误用海外IP测试国内CDN节点。使用神龙加速APP的IP地域筛选器,可精确匹配节点位置与业务实际用户分布。
误区3:IP切换过于频繁
某视频平台在直播推流测试中,每5秒更换ip导致20%的测试数据异常。通过设置会话保持时间,确保推流任务完整执行后再切换IP,数据准确率提升至98%。
五、实战问题解决方案
Q1:测试中途IP突然失效怎么办?
启用神龙加速的双通道备份功能,当主IP连接失败时,系统会在0.3秒内自动切换备用线路,期间测试工具不会报错中断。
Q2:如何验证IP代理是否生效?
在软件内使用"IP即时查验"功能,实时显示当前出口IP的地理位置和网络运营商信息。建议测试前用此功能做3次以上的交叉验证。
Q3:需要模拟特定运营商环境怎么办?
在神龙加速APP的筛选面板,可以精确选择移动、联通、电信三大运营商的独立IP资源。例如测试教育类系统时,可专门选用教育网专属IP段进行访问。
通过合理运用静态ip代理技术,不仅能提升服务器测试的准确性,还能大幅降低因网络环境问题导致的误判。神龙加速APP提供的企业级IP管理功能,支持测试脚本与IP池的智能联动,是性能测试工程师值得信赖的辅助工具。